Teddi Mellencamp is opening up about a challenging and deeply personal chapter in her life: her feelings of loneliness following her divorce from Edwin Arroyave. The 43-year-old Real Housewives of Beverly Hills alum didn’t hold back as she reflected on this emotional journey during a recent episode of her Diamonds in the Rough podcast. Her words were raw, unfiltered, and deeply relatable for anyone navigating the complexities of a major life transition.
"I enjoy my alone time. I need it to recharge and reset," Mellencamp shared candidly. "But there are moments now where I feel really lonely. And honestly, I don’t know if these feelings of loneliness mean I’ve made a mistake or if it’s just something I have to get used to. Maybe it’s part of this new chapter in my life." Her reflections also reached back into her childhood, where she revealed the roots of some of her emotional struggles. Mellencamp’s father, singer John Mellencamp, had an affair with her mother during her upbringing—a tumultuous time that left a lasting impression. "There’s been a lot of ups and downs in my life," she said. "That chaos shaped me, and I’ve always been determined not to pass it down to my own kids." As a mother to three children—Slate, 12, Cruz, 10, and Dove, 4—her primary goal has been to create a stable and loving environment for them. "My only goal has ever been to give my kids stability," she emphasized. "But now, I don’t know if it’s loneliness or fear. Sometimes, I don’t feel like I’m enough."
Her words come just two months after announcing her separation from Arroyave on Instagram. She filed for divorce the day before making the public announcement, citing irreconcilable differences as the reason for the split. In her statement, Mellencamp explained the thought process behind her decision and the care she took in crafting her message.
"After a great deal of care and consideration, I have made the difficult decision to file for divorce," she wrote. "My priority is my children and ensuring that every care is taken with their privacy and well-being throughout this new chapter." It’s clear that this wasn’t an easy decision for her. In fact, making the announcement at all was something she wrestled with. "Making a public statement is not something I wanted to do," she admitted. "But in an effort to protect my family from undue speculation and rumors, I’ve felt that being open, honest, and vulnerable is the best path forward."
